In 43 years since its inception, as one of the oldest hospitals in Jordan, KHMC grew from being a maternity hospital to becoming a leading center of excellence for healthcare. Today, the medical center has 160 beds. The hospital’s ICCU includes 25 ICCU beds, which makes it one of Jordan’s largest ICCU units in the private sector, primarily because Al Khalidi is well known to handle the most advanced and complicated medical cases. Moreover, Al Khalidi Hospital has a comprehensive medical affiliation agreement with the Boston-based Lahey Hospital & Medical Center. This affiliation gives our patients access to high quality tertiary level services. KHMC has the first and only private sector comprehensive diagnostic and therapeutic oncology center with a team of nationally and internationally recognized experts committed to providing the best care for more than 1200 in-patients and 5000 out-patients every year. KHMC’s affiliate, the Afia Center, complements the hospital to offer patients a complete, highly integrated advanced radiotherapy and diagnosis for all types of cancers at all stages. Additionally, KHMC has an Intensive Stroke Unit, the only specialized unit in Jordan that treats acute brain strokes. The medical center’s ambulances (079 199 0199) are also fully equipped to start diagnosis and treatment from the moment the patient is picked up. KHMC has nine advanced operating theaters including two new ones for ophthalmology, with several 24-hour services including a pharmacy, emergency room, and radiology.
